Renewable Energy Initiatives

One of the standout features of sustainable Namatakula accommodations is their commitment to renewable energy. Many lodges have invested in solar panels and wind turbines to power their operations, drastically reducing their carbon footprint. These renewable energy systems not only supply electricity but also power water heating systems, ensuring guests enjoy hot showers without harming the environment. By harnessing the natural resources available, these lodges demonstrate a profound respect for the environment and a dedication to sustainable living.

Water Conservation Techniques

Water conservation is a critical component of sustainable practices at Namatakula’s eco-friendly lodges. Rainwater harvesting systems are commonly installed to collect and store rainwater, which is then filtered and used for various purposes, including irrigation and sanitation. Additionally, many lodges have implemented low-flow fixtures and encourage guests to participate in water-saving practices, such as reusing towels and linens. These efforts contribute significantly to preserving local water resources, ensuring availability for future generations.

Eco-Friendly Building Materials and Design

The architectural design of Namatakula’s eco-friendly lodges underscores their commitment to sustainability. Many lodges are constructed using locally sourced, sustainable materials such as bamboo and reclaimed wood, minimizing the environmental impact of construction. The buildings are designed to optimize natural airflow and lighting, reducing the need for artificial climate control and lighting. This emphasis on sustainable architecture not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of the lodges but also aligns with their eco-friendly ethos.
